SougarLord Posted February 15, 2021 Posted February 15, 2021 In the Bundesliga, the unwritten rules of the transfer market are different than in the rest of Europe: trades are made public when they close rather than calculating the best time to make the announcement. This Monday, for example, Gladbach announced that their coach, Marco Rose, will leave the team at the end of the season to take over Dortmund. On Sunday, Bayern announced that it has reached an agreement with Upamecano and that it will pay its clause to RB Leipzig. And on Friday, it was precisely today's rival of Liverpool who made public that he will stay in property with Angeliño when his loan ends. It is true that there was not much uncertainty about this last operation. After getting his loan from City in January 2020 and extending it in summer, Leipzig had guaranteed a purchase option of 20 million euros. And, given the performance of the Galician winger, that figure had become "a bargain", as his coach, Julian Nagelsmann, rightly pointed out. We are talking about the defender who has participated in the most goals in the five major leagues, scoring eight and distributing 11 assists. Numbers that more than one striker would sign in blood at this point in the course, but that correspond to a lane. Only striker Yussuf Poulsen surpasses him in goals at RB Leipzig. And that could change at any time, as the Dane only adds one more goal. Faced with such a state of form, two things are surprising. The first, that Manchester City signed an agreement that would allow RB Leipzig to stay with him for such an affordable amount. Angeliño came to England eight years ago, when he was still 16, and was traded to PSV in 2018. After his good performance in the Eredivisie, City bought him back a season later, but he only played 12 games under Guardiola. He simply did not convince the Catalan coach despite the recurring problems that his team has dragged into the left-back position in recent seasons. COMPETENCE IN THE SELECTION The other surprising circumstance is that he has not yet been a full international. Luis Enrique has included him in some of his last prelists, but he plays in the best covered position of the team. Gayà is a permanent fixture and Reguilón, Jordi Alba, Cucurella and Bernat have entered. As also happens to Yuri or Monreal, at the moment there is no space for José Ángel Esmorís, his real name. «I don't think about the selection. If he arrives, then he arrived », says he, so Galician. His performance will determine if he can carve out a place for the Euro. Matches like this Tuesday, against Liverpool in depression, are the ones that can give him the last push he needs. A clash, by the way, which is played at the Puskas Arena in Budapest and not in Leipzig due to the sanitary restrictions that prevent British citizens from entering Germany.
